About the Bell 206B3
The Bell 206 JetRanger is the most successful turbine helicopter in history — a light, five-seat single-turbine flown for training, charter, utility, news (ENG), law enforcement and private transport worldwide since 1967. Powered by an Allison (now Rolls-Royce) 250 turboshaft and known for reliability, simple maintenance and a vast support network, the 206 was Bell's signature civil product for half a century. The stretched 206L LongRanger (1975+) adds two seats and a longer cabin for medevac and corporate roles. Production of the JetRanger ended in 2010; the LongRanger remained available into the 2010s.
